5min Media launching 24/7 celebrity news channel

5min Media, which recently was acquired by AOL, is launching a "5min Media Celebrity News Channel," short-form celebrity gossip videos from top media brands that will be distributed across the 5min Media syndication network of some 800 sites, including entertainment-centric sites such as SheKnows.com, Hearst's UGO sites, Betty Confidential and dozens more.

Created in partnership with Splash News, Sugar, TalkHollywood, Meredith TV, Hollyscoop and other premium content providers, the 5min Media Celebrity News Channel will include a constant feed of the latest celebrity and entertainment news that can be integrated into partner sites by embedding the 5min Media video player.

5min sees 22 million unique viewers each month, and recently was ranked No. 1 by comScore in seven vertical categories, including Home, Food, Health, Fashion, Beauty and Auto.

5min Media CEO Ran Harnevo told FierceOnlineVideo at the recent Streaming Media West conference that demand is increasing for rich and relevant content, content that advertisers are willing to support.

"Our video syndication platform enables us to successfully reach niche audiences, giving them the content they desire in the places they are already visiting online," Harnevo said about the latest roll out. "We... believe consumers will engage more than ever in the latest entertainment and gossip buzz from these popular sources."
